My sharpen weapon skill stops working for no apparent reason. The first few times this happened I was able to save, exit the game, restart, and reload and I had the ability to sharpen weapons again. Now, it's gone and I can't get it back. Part of the fun of RPGs is to continually get better equipment. However, now, even a really great new weapon (unsharpened) isn't as good as my old sharpened weapons.

I've tried going back to a game where the skill works properly, then reloading the current game--still no sharpen skill. To be more specific, the skill does appear correctly on the skill sheet, but it's not an available option on the item menu any more. I am running version 1.450 of the game.

Has anyone else experienced this? If so, is there a work around?

Make sure that the character who has the Sharpen skill is the one selected as the leader. If your DK has Sharpen and you have your Hero selected as the leader the skill will not work.
